Notes:
Sally Forrest, Keefe Brasselle, Hugh O'Brian. Originally released as a motion picture in 1950.
Summary:
A dancer who has just gotten engaged to her partner and choreographer and is about to embark on a major career is devastated to learn that she has contracted polio.
